Kinds Of Residential Windows

There are numerous kinds of residential windows available, each offering distinct advantages. Below is a thorough list of common window designs:

  • Double-Hung Windows: Feature 2 vertically moving sashes, permitting ventilation from the top or bottom.
  • Casement Windows: Hinged on the side and open outside, supplying exceptional ventilation.
  • Slider Windows: Operate horizontally and are simple to open, making them suitable for larger openings.
  • Awning Windows: Hinged at the top and open external, providing ventilation even throughout rain.
  • Bay and Bow Windows: Project external from the home, producing additional interior area and breathtaking views.
  • Picture Windows: Large, set windows that do not open, perfect for capturing views.

The Installation Process

Installing windows can be a complex job needing mindful preparation and execution. Here is a step-by-step introduction of the installation procedure:

1. Planning and Measurements

  • Select Window Style: Choose the window type based on your needs, aesthetics, and budget.
  • Measure Window Openings: Accurate measurements are essential for making sure a correct fit. A professional installer typically takes this step to avoid mistakes.

2. Removal of Old Windows

  • Prepare the Area: Clear any furnishings or barriers near the window's installation site.
  • Cautious Removal: Safely get rid of old windows, taking care not to damage surrounding structures.

3. Installation of New Windows

  • Insert the New Window: Place the brand-new window into the opening and ensure it is level.
  • Secure it: Fasten the window frame using screws or nails, following producer guidelines.
  • Insulate: Add insulation to close spaces around the window frame to avoid drafts.
  • Seal: Apply caulking to develop a water resistant seal between the window and the frame.

4. Completing Touches

  • Install Trim: Add window housing or trim for aesthetic appeals.
  • Last Inspection: Check for any spaces, leakages, or positioning problems.
  • Tidy up: Remove any particles and clean the new window.

5. Post-Installation Care

Following installation, homeowners should follow basic maintenance pointers to optimize the longevity of their new windows. Regular cleansing, assessment for damage, and timely caulking will assist preserve effectiveness and aesthetics.

Often Asked Questions (FAQs)

1. The length of time does window installation take?

The time required for window installation can differ based upon the variety of windows being installed and the intricacy of the task. Typically, it can take anywhere from a couple of hours to a number of days.

2. Do I need a license for window installation?

In numerous areas, a license is needed for window installation, specifically if the task includes structural changes. It's suggested to inspect local guidelines.

3. How do I know if I require to replace my windows?

Signs that might show the need for replacement include drafts, problem opening or closing the windows, split or rotting frames, and high energy costs.

4. What should I anticipate during the installation process?

House owners can anticipate some sound and disturbance throughout the installation procedure. Nevertheless, professional installers normally intend to reduce inconvenience.

5. Can I install windows myself?

While DIY installation is possible, working with a professional is suggested for proper fitting, insulation, and sealing, particularly offered the financial investment included.
